Introduction to Amphibia
Amphibia is an American animated television series created by Matt Braly that premiered on June 17, 2019, on Disney Channel and Disney XD. The show follows the adventures of Anne Boonchuy, a teenage girl who is transported to a magical world called Amphibia, where she befriends a frog named Sprig and his family. The series is known for its unique blend of humor, action, and heart, set against the backdrop of a fantastical amphibian world.
The Creation and Concept
The concept of Amphibia was conceived by Matt Braly, who drew inspiration from his own experiences and interests. Braly, who is of Thai descent, wanted to create a show that reflected his cultural heritage and explored themes of identity, community, and environmentalism. The series was developed in collaboration with Disney Television Animation, with Braly serving as the executive producer and showrunner.

Did Amphibia Get Cancelled?
So, did Amphibia get cancelled? The answer is yes, but with a caveat. In May 2022, it was announced that Amphibia would be concluding with its third season, which premiered in October 2021. The decision to end the series was reportedly a creative one, with the show’s creator and executive producer, Matt Braly, stating that he had always envisioned the series as a three-season story.

The following table provides a brief summary of Amphibia’s seasons and episodes:
| Season | Episodes | Premiere Date | Conclusion Date |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| 39 | June 17, 2019 | July 18, 2020 |
| 2 | 36 | July 11, 2020 | May 22, 2021 |
| 3 | 26 | October 2, 2021 | May 14, 2022 |
